TOURNAMENT RESULTS
PONDER, PATTERSON, LANNING, AND
REYNOLDS STAR
HILLBILLIES WIN TEAM EVENT
N. L. Ponder, of the Pirates placed in all four
events of Ecusta’s Annual Bowling tournament to
be the top individual prize winner for 1953. Pon
der captured the first place prizes in the Singles
and All Events competition, and placed seventh
in the Doubles, while his team finished third in
the Team Event.
Paul Patterson and Linton Lanning of the Cello-
Mecks teamed together to take first place in the
Doubles Events.
Bruce Reynolds was the second highest indi
vidual winner. Although his Transportation team
failed to place in the Team Event, Bruce teamed
with Hunley Mehaffey to place second in the
Doubles Event. He took third place honors in the
Singles and second place honors in the All Events.
The Hillbillies captured first place in the Team
Event surpassing their nearest competitor by a
margin of one hundred and fourteen pins.
